Much Ado About Nothing

October 4 @ 7:30 pm - October 6 @ 4:30 pm

$5 – $25

In a whirlwind of love, deception, and redemption, the tale unfolds with Count Claudio swept off his feet by the enchanting Hero, his host’s daughter. Meanwhile, sparks fly between Hero’s sharp-tongued cousin, Beatrice, and the witty bachelor, Benedict, as they unwittingly stumble into a tangled web of false affection.

But as love blossoms, treachery lurks in the shadows, and Claudio falls victim to a sinister scheme, publicly condemning Hero as unfaithful on their wedding day. The shock leaves Hero seemingly lifeless, only to miraculously revive later, vindicated by a twist of fate.

In the midst of chaos, Benedict emerges as the unexpected hero, defending Beatrice’s family honor and winning her heart in the process. And just when all seems lost, the miraculous reunion of Claudio and Hero proves that love conquers even the darkest deceit, leaving hearts racing and spirits soaring in this thrilling tale of love, betrayal, and ultimate redemption!
